The Heinz History Center

Representing the Heart and Culture of Pittsburgh Since 1996

The Heinz History Center, an esteemed affiliate of the Smithsonian Institution, is located in the Strip District of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ania. The expansive facility, recognized as the state’s largest history museum, provides a comprehensive exploration of the American experience with a particular emphasis on Western Pennsylvania’s unique contributions to the nation’s cultural, social, and industrial landscape. Through a diverse array of exhibits, the center illuminates the rich narratives of innovation, resilience, and community spirit. 

Current exhibits include: Wars of Empire and Liberty: Featuring the revolutionary art of Don Troiani, A Woman’s Place: How Women Shaped Pittsburgh, Mister Rogers’ Neighborhood, Pittsburgh: A Tradition of Innovation, Eyes of Pittsburgh, and more!
